Dalam arsitektur slot digital modern, distribusi trafik secara real-time menjadi faktor penentu kestabilan sistem. Ketika jumlah request meningkat secara tiba-tiba, sistem harus mampu menyeimbangkan beban secara adaptif tanpa menimbulkan bottleneck. Oleh karena itu, analisis real time load balancing pada slot digital menjadi komponen penting dalam desain infrastruktur berbasis microservices dan cloud-native.

Load balancing bukan hanya membagi trafik, tetapi juga membuat keputusan dinamis berdasarkan kondisi sistem saat itu.


Memahami Konsep Real Time Load Balancing

Dalam konteks slot digital, real time load balancing bekerja untuk:

  • Mengatur distribusi request pengguna
  • Mencegah overload pada satu server
  • Mengoptimalkan latency response
  • Menjaga availability sistem
  • Mengatur routing berbasis kondisi real-time

Dengan pendekatan ini, sistem dapat tetap stabil meskipun terjadi lonjakan trafik mendadak.


Mengapa Real Time Load Balancing Sangat Penting

Tanpa load balancing yang adaptif, sistem akan mengalami ketidakseimbangan beban yang serius.

Dampak utama:

  • Server tertentu overload sementara lainnya idle
  • Latency meningkat drastis
  • Request timeout lebih sering terjadi
  • Penurunan throughput sistem
  • Risiko downtime meningkat

Dengan kata lain, load balancing adalah “stabilizer utama” dalam arsitektur distribusi.


Cara Kerja Real Time Load Balancing

Load balancing modern bekerja melalui beberapa tahap:

1. Traffic Ingestion

Request dari pengguna masuk melalui API gateway atau edge layer.

2. Health Check Monitoring

Sistem memeriksa kondisi setiap node berdasarkan CPU, memory, dan latency.

3. Dynamic Routing Decision

Load balancer memilih node terbaik berdasarkan kondisi real-time.

4. Request Distribution

Request dikirim ke server yang paling optimal.

5. Feedback Loop

Sistem terus memantau performa untuk menyesuaikan keputusan berikutnya.


Algoritma Load Balancing yang Umum Digunakan

Beberapa algoritma yang sering digunakan dalam sistem modern:

Round Robin

Distribusi request secara bergiliran ke setiap server.

Least Connection

Weighted Load Balancing

Server dengan kapasitas lebih besar menerima lebih banyak request.

Latency-Based Routing

Memilih server dengan response time tercepat secara real-time.


Parameter Penting dalam Load Balancing

Untuk membaca efektivitas sistem, beberapa metrik perlu diperhatikan:

Server Utilization

Menunjukkan tingkat penggunaan resource pada setiap node.

Request Distribution Ratio

Mengukur seberapa merata distribusi trafik.

Average Response Time

Waktu rata-rata respon dari setiap server.

Failure Rate

Persentase request gagal pada node tertentu.


Strategi Optimasi Real Time Load Balancing

Agar sistem lebih adaptif, beberapa pendekatan berikut digunakan:

Adaptive Routing

Routing berubah berdasarkan kondisi server saat itu.

Health-Aware Distribution

Server yang tidak sehat otomatis dikeluarkan dari pool.

Geo-Based Load Balancing

Distribusi berdasarkan lokasi pengguna untuk mengurangi latency.

Auto Scaling Integration

Load balancer terhubung dengan autoscaler untuk menambah kapasitas saat trafik naik.


Peran Observability dalam Load Balancing

Observability sangat penting untuk memastikan distribusi berjalan optimal.

Dengan metrics, logs, dan distributed tracing, sistem dapat memantau:

  • Pola trafik real-time
  • Bottleneck server tertentu
  • Latency per node
  • Distribusi request historis
  • Anomali traffic spike

Pendekatan ini memungkinkan optimasi berbasis data.


Tantangan dalam Real Time Load Balancing

Meski efektif, load balancing memiliki tantangan kompleks:

Traffic Spike Tidak Terduga

Lonjakan tiba-tiba dapat mengganggu distribusi normal.

Uneven Resource Capability

Tidak semua server memiliki kapasitas yang sama.

Network Variability

Perubahan kondisi jaringan dapat memengaruhi routing.

Decision Overhead

Algoritma adaptif dapat menambah latency kecil dalam pengambilan keputusan.


Peran AI dalam Load Balancing Modern

Kecerdasan buatan kini mulai digunakan untuk meningkatkan akurasi distribusi.

AI dapat membantu:

  • Prediksi lonjakan trafik
  • Optimasi routing real-time
  • Deteksi server degradation
  • Dynamic weight adjustment

Dengan pendekatan ini, load balancing menjadi lebih cerdas dan prediktif.


Masa Depan Real Time Load Balancing

Ke depan, load balancing akan berkembang menjadi autonomous traffic orchestration system berbasis AI.

Sistem tidak hanya merespons kondisi, tetapi juga:

  • Memprediksi pola trafik
  • Menyesuaikan routing sebelum overload terjadi
  • Mengoptimalkan distribusi secara kontinu

Dengan ini, infrastruktur menjadi lebih resilient dan self-healing.


Kesimpulan

Analisis real time load balancing pada slot digital menunjukkan bahwa distribusi trafik adaptif adalah fondasi utama stabilitas sistem modern. Dengan algoritma yang tepat, observability yang kuat, serta integrasi AI, sistem dapat menjaga performa tinggi meskipun berada di bawah tekanan trafik besar.

Leave a Reply

Your email address will not be published. Required fields are marked *